Perilously ill, Jasper Scriven spends his days roaming the wards of a derelict psychiatric hospital on England's southeast coast. His daughter Cleo works in London as a news editor. She is watched by Roland, a silent figure who inhabits a network of subterranean tunnels, surfacing at night to burgle homes. The three are connected by an accident that took place at the hospital, an event that defies understanding. Their attempts to negotiate the past will bring them together again and force them to revisit their actions, however uncomfortable that may be.
